#eef523 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#eef523 is composed of 93.3% red, 96.1%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.7%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 62 degrees, a saturation of 91.3% and a lightness of 54.9%. #eef523 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ff46 with #ddeb00. Closest websafe color is: #ffff33.

Shades and Tints of #eef523

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050500 is the darkest color, while #fefef1 is the lightest one.
